The document confirms the parties' intention to combine efforts in the development of education, science, research, and youth policy, as well as to build sustainable ties between academia and government, corporate, and public institutions. The agreements focus on developing a practice-oriented model for training specialists capable of addressing the pressing challenges of a modern metropolis.
The ADC's mission—to promote the sustainable socioeconomic development of Almaty through support for educational, research, innovation, and social projects—is logically furthered by a partnership with a leading platform for management training. The parties emphasized the importance of developing academic and scientific potential, supporting youth, young scientists, and students, and fostering an inclusive and socially responsible society.
The collaboration will encompass educational programs in Social Work, Sociology, Psychology, Pedagogy, Inclusive Education, and other related disciplines at the undergraduate, graduate, and doctoral levels. The agreement envisages joint scientific and applied research, lectures, master classes, forums, conferences, and hackathons, the exchange of analytical and methodological materials, and the involvement of students in volunteer and project activities within the framework of urban social initiatives.
The parties plan to devote special attention to supporting youth initiatives, student startups, and social projects, as well as engaging relevant experts, including in the field of inclusive education. Specific projects will be identified on a regular basis—through expert meetings, the exchange of additional materials, and, if necessary, the conclusion of separate agreements.
The signing of the Memorandum demonstrates the parties' commitment to systematically uniting their intellectual, human, and institutional potential to address urban development challenges.
